When an AP buffers frames for a station on its per-station TXQs and the
station subsequently enters power save, sta_ps_start() records the
buffered TIDs in txq_buffered_tids but does not update the TIM. The
station's TIM bit is only ever set when a further frame is buffered
while the station is already asleep
(ieee80211_tx_h_unicast_ps_buf() -&gt; sta_info_recalc_tim()).

If no further downlink frame arrives for that station the beacon
TIM never advertises the buffered traffic. A station relying on the
TIM then remains in doze indefinitely on top of a non-empty queue. Its
TXQs were removed from the scheduler's active list at PS entry, nothing
pages it, and the flow deadlocks until an unrelated event wakes the
station.

Recalculate the TIM at the end of sta_ps_start(), so traffic
already buffered at PS entry is advertised immediately.
sta_info_recalc_tim() already consults txq_buffered_tids, which is
updated above, and is safe in this context (it is already called
from equivalent paths such as the tx handlers and
ieee80211_handle_filtered_frame()).

ieee80211_do_stop() removes AP_VLAN packets from the parent AP
ps-&gt;bc_buf while holding ps-&gt;bc_buf.lock with IRQs disabled. It then
calls ieee80211_free_txskb() before dropping the lock.

ieee80211_free_txskb() is not just a passive SKB release. For SKBs with
TX status state it can report a dropped frame through cfg80211/nl80211,
and that path can reach netlink tap transmit. This is the same reason
the pending queue cleanup in ieee80211_do_stop() already unlinks SKBs
under the queue lock and frees them after IRQ state is restored.

The buggy scenario involves two paths, with each column showing the
order within that path:

AP_VLAN management TX:             AP_VLAN stop:
1. attach ACK-status state         1. clear the running state
2. queue a multicast SKB on        2. take ps-&gt;bc_buf.lock with IRQs
   parent ps-&gt;bc_buf                  disabled
                                   3. unlink the AP_VLAN SKB
                                   4. call ieee80211_free_txskb()

Unlink matching AP_VLAN SKBs from ps-&gt;bc_buf under the existing lock,
but move them to a local free queue. Drop the lock and restore IRQ state
before calling ieee80211_free_txskb().

ieee80211_build_hdr() stores an ACK status frame before it has
finished all validation and header construction. If a later error path
is taken, the transmit skb is freed but the stored ACK status frame
remains in local-&gt;ack_status_frames.

This can happen for control port frames when the requested MLO link ID
does not match the link selected for a non-MLO station. Repeated
failures can fill the ACK status IDR and leave pending ACK frames until
hardware teardown.

Remove any stored ACK status frame before returning an error after it
has been inserted into the IDR.

If kmemdup() fails while copying supported band structures, the error
path jumps to fail_rate. This skips rate_control_deinitialize() and
leaks the initialized local-&gt;rate_ctrl.

Fix this by adding a fail_band label that shares the rate-control cleanup
path before falling through to the remaining teardown.

When NL80211_TDLS_ENABLE_LINK is called, the code only checks if the
station exists but not whether it is actually a TDLS station. This
allows the operation to proceed for non-TDLS stations, causing
unintended side effects like modifying channel context and HT
protection before failing.

Add a check for sta-&gt;sta.tdls early in the ENABLE_LINK case, before
any side effects occur, to ensure the operation is only allowed for
actual TDLS peers.

ieee80211_tx_prepare_skb() has three error paths, but only two of them
free the skb. The first error path (ieee80211_tx_prepare() returning
TX_DROP) does not free it, while invoke_tx_handlers() failure and the
fragmentation check both do.

Add kfree_skb() to the first error path so all three are consistent,
and remove the now-redundant frees in callers (ath9k, mt76,
mac80211_hwsim) to avoid double-free.

Document the skb ownership guarantee in the function's kdoc.

mesh_matches_local() unconditionally dereferences ie-&gt;mesh_config to
compare mesh configuration parameters. When called from
mesh_rx_csa_frame(), the parsed action-frame elements may not contain a
Mesh Configuration IE, leaving ie-&gt;mesh_config NULL and triggering a
kernel NULL pointer dereference.

The other two callers are already safe:
  - ieee80211_mesh_rx_bcn_presp() checks !elems-&gt;mesh_config before
    calling mesh_matches_local()
  - mesh_plink_get_event() is only reached through
    mesh_process_plink_frame(), which checks !elems-&gt;mesh_config, too

mesh_rx_csa_frame() is the only caller that passes raw parsed elements
to mesh_matches_local() without guarding mesh_config. An adjacent
attacker can exploit this by sending a crafted CSA action frame that
includes a valid Mesh ID IE but omits the Mesh Configuration IE,
crashing the kernel.

In mesh_rx_csa_frame(), elems-&gt;mesh_chansw_params_ie is dereferenced
at lines 1638 and 1642 without a prior NULL check:

    ifmsh-&gt;chsw_ttl = elems-&gt;mesh_chansw_params_ie-&gt;mesh_ttl;
    ...
    pre_value = le16_to_cpu(elems-&gt;mesh_chansw_params_ie-&gt;mesh_pre_value);

The mesh_matches_local() check above only validates the Mesh ID,
Mesh Configuration, and Supported Rates IEs.  It does not verify the
presence of the Mesh Channel Switch Parameters IE (element ID 118).
When a received CSA action frame omits that IE, ieee802_11_parse_elems()
leaves elems-&gt;mesh_chansw_params_ie as NULL, and the unconditional
dereference causes a kernel NULL pointer dereference.

A remote mesh peer with an established peer link (PLINK_ESTAB) can
trigger this by sending a crafted SPECTRUM_MGMT/CHL_SWITCH action frame
that includes a matching Mesh ID and Mesh Configuration IE but omits the
Mesh Channel Switch Parameters IE.  No authentication beyond the default
open mesh peering is required.

Crash confirmed on kernel 6.17.0-5-generic via mac80211_hwsim:

  BUG: kernel NULL pointer dereference, address: 0000000000000000
  Oops: Oops: 0000 [#1] SMP NOPTI
  RIP: 0010:ieee80211_mesh_rx_queued_mgmt+0x143/0x2a0 [mac80211]
  CR2: 0000000000000000

Fix by adding a NULL check for mesh_chansw_params_ie after
mesh_matches_local() returns, consistent with how other optional IEs
are guarded throughout the mesh code.

The bug has been present since v3.13 (released 2014-01-19).

In reconfig, in case the driver asks to disconnect during the reconfig,
all the keys of the interface are marked as tainted.
Then ieee80211_reenable_keys will loop over all the interface keys, and
for each one it will
a) increment crypto_tx_tailroom_needed_cnt
b) call ieee80211_key_enable_hw_accel, which in turn will detect that
this key is tainted, so it will mark it as "not in hardware", which is
paired with crypto_tx_tailroom_needed_cnt incrementation, so we get two
incrementations for each tainted key.
Then we get a warning in ieee80211_free_keys.

To fix it, don't increment the count in ieee80211_reenable_keys for
tainted keys

In __sta_info_destroy_part2(), station statistics are requested after the
IEEE80211_STA_NONE -&gt; IEEE80211_STA_NOTEXIST transition. This is
problematic because the driver may be unable to handle the request due to
the STA being in the NOTEXIST state (i.e. if the driver destroys the
underlying data when transitioning to NOTEXIST).

Move the statistics collection to before the state transition to avoid
this issue.
